Using the sun in the desert to generate solar power

Almost all of us are familiar with solar power energy generating systems. Springing up all over the place these days, these systems generate electricity from the sun’s rays. They absorb the sunlight and convert it into usable energy, which is then transmitted to millions of households in the nearby regions. Consider this astounding fact. The sun sends over 42 trillion kilocalories of energy to Earth. Converting 100% of this energy into electricity would create enough power for the earth for a whole year. And this can be achieved in just one hour. So imagine the amount of power we would be able to generate from solar power on a daily basis.

The need for solar power

Proper harnessing of this abundant power can effectively help us reduce the consumption of other non-renewable energy sources for electricity. The earth’s natural reserves of fossil fuels like coal and petroleum are fast depleting. Moreover, burning these fossil fuels leads to environmental pollution and eventually, global warming. Solar energy on the other hand is renewable and does not cause any pollution. Plus, it is supplied abundantly by the sun. So harnessing it to produce electricity would be considered as the only sane choice for a better, greener tomorrow.

The work of desert solar power plants

A lot of deserts around the world are becoming homes to massive solar power plants to generate electricity and power on a global scale. Take the Moajve Desert in California, which houses the largest solar power plant in the entire world. The plant has a total of seven massive Solar Electric Generating Systems (SEGS) that use state of the art technology to transform solar power into usable energy.

Working principle of SEGS

These SEGS are fitted with parabolic mirrors in the shape of a half-pipe. Made of 94% reflective glass, these mirrors track the sun during the day. The solar collectors in these mirrors capture the sunlight and concentrate it to heat therminol, a synthetic oil. This oil helps keep the pressure created by the heat within manageable parameters.

Heat generated by the synthetic oil is then transferred to water, which in turn boils and drives an onsite Rankine cycle steam turbine generator. The turbine generator would then generate electricity which would be transmitted to the nearby regions via power lines.

The SEGS located in California generate over 310 megawatts of clean, renewable energy to be used in and around the entire state. Co-owned and operated by NextEra Energy Resources, the facilities cover over 1500 acres of desert area and have over 900,000 reflective mirrors to trap the sun’s power. Southern California Edison purchases the power produced by the SEGs in California.
